Key Responsibilities

  • •Assist the Project Manager in ensuring projects meet quality standards and are completed efficiently and on time.
  • •Support construction-process task execution, including weekly schedule milestone entry and project schedule comment updates for reporting.
  • •Assist with proposals for new projects or variations to existing projects, and help establish project governance, processes, and systems.
  • •Coordinate project information flow across stakeholders; attend meetings, update and maintain issues/actions logs, and drive items to closure.
  • •Handle day-to-day project administration such as submittal approval management, RFI processing, change order management, punch-list management, and close-out documentation transition to operations.
